南海区单船有袖单囊拖网网囊网目对金线鱼的选择性研究

金线鱼(Nemipterus virgatus)是南海区拖网渔业的重要经济种类.为提高拖网对金线鱼的选择性,在南海区使用套网法对网目尺寸分别为30、35、40和45 mm的4组网囊开展了试验.使用双重拔靴法拟合网囊对金线鱼的选择性参数和选择性曲线,比较网囊间的选择性差异,并估算网囊的捕捞方式指数.结果显示,随着网目尺寸的增大,50%选择体长(L50)增大,选择性曲线的置信区间变窄,网囊对金线鱼幼鱼的渔获比例减小.试验网囊的L50均小于金线鱼的开捕规格(15.0cm),网囊对金线鱼的抛弃率大于67%.研究表明,增大网目尺寸能够优化网囊的选择性,但选择性仍需进一步提升,才能更好地促进金线鱼拖网渔业的可持续发展.
Size selectivity of codend-mesh size in single boat bottom otter trawls for Nemipterus virgatus in South China Sea
Threadfin bream(Nemipterus virgatus)is an important species in the trawl fishery of the South China Sea.In order to improve the size selectivity and exploitation pattern of single boat bottom otter trawls for N.virgatus,we tested four experi-mental codends with mesh sizes of 30,35,40 and 45 mm by applying the covered codend method in the South China Sea.We analyzed the catch data with double-bootstrapping technique to estimate the selectivity parameters,selectivity curves,delta se-lectivity curves and exploitation pattern indicators.The results demonstrate that with increasing mesh sizes in codends,50%re-tention length(L50)increased,confidence intervals of the selectivity curves became sharper,and retention fraction of under-sized individuals decreased.However,when considering the minimum conservation reference size of the target species(15.0 cm),the L50 values of codends tested were less than 15.0 cm,and their discarded percentages were all over 67%.Though the study shows that increasing mesh sizes will improve size selectivity,it should be further improved to achieve a sustainable trawl fishery for threadfin bream.
